By the way, did you know that the title of this piece allegedly were a "secret" greeting phrase that was used by the Scandinavian American accordionists whenever they met each other on U.S. soil. So instead of the typical "Good day" or "Howdy" they supposedly just said "Chinka Bazara" to each other :-)

are the piano keys purely cosmetic? and is the extra row on the bass side for augmented chords?
Hi! The white piano keys do actually function as a fourth row, but I never use them. Hmm.. there are no extra row on the bass side, though... It's a Standard 6-row system: Bass - Bass - Major - Minor - Dominant 7th - "Diminished 7th" [no 5th].
